拉取docker镜像
docker pull vaultwarden/server:latest
启动容器
docker run -d --name vaultwarden \
--restart unless-stopped \
-e SIGNUPS_ALLOWED=true \
-e WEBSOCKET_ENABLED=true \
-v /vw-data/:/data/ \
-p 81:80 \
-p 3012:3012 \
vaultwarden/server:latest
SIGNUPS_ALLOWED是允许注册,WEBSOCKET_ENABLED是自动同步,vm-data是存储数据的路径,81是你访问的端口。
设置反代
在网站设置中找到反向代理,并如图设置
在反向代理的配置文件中添加
location ^~ /notifications/hub {
proxy_pass http://IP:3012;
proxy_set_header Upgrade $http_upgrade;
proxy_set_header Connection "upgrade";
}
location ^~ /notifications/hub/negotiate {
proxy_pass http://IP:81;
}
最后
享受你的bitwarden